  • Abstract
    Communication provides an opportunity for persons of different cultures to learn from each other. It is important to build skills that enhance communication. In Communication process, creating means not only using the language and dialect of the people you are serving, but also using communication vehicles that are proven to have significant value and use by the target audience. Literary communication is the contact between the author and the reader. Like other forms of art, poetry has performed the function of a communication medium. When a poet describes an object it is separated from its context in the natural world and therefore looks different to the reader. A literary text, at least in our period and culture, may be about anything. Of course, literary narrative must satisfy the basic principles of narratives, such as description of (human or anthropomorphic) action, and a schematic structure with at least a complication and a resolution. The key element in visual poetry is the visual nature as opposed to the sound the words make. Performance poetry also relies on visual and oral communication. The difference being that aspects of the poem must be seen in the poet rather than on other forms of published material.
